Glenn Olson, a national leader in wildlife conservation and habitat restoration, spokes about Adventures in Stewardship and Conserving Creation in a free, public lecture Thursday, Jan. 28.

Olson, the National Audubon Societys Donal OBrien chair in bird conservation through advocacy and public policy, has served with Audubon for 33 years. Hes directed the societys field operations, where he was responsible for the establishment of a network of 27 state programs across the country.
